Mumbai Mayor Ritu Tawde receives bomb threat email; agencies on alert
Updated On: 10 June, 2026 02:20 PM IST | Mumbai | mid-day online correspondent
Mumbai Mayor Ritu Tawde received a bomb threat email warning of attacks on her official vehicle and office cabin. The message also mentioned the Chief Minister's Office and the Bombay Stock Exchange, prompting heightened security and a police investigation

Security agencies in Mumbai have been put on alert after Mumbai Mayor Ritu Tawde, on Wednesday, received a bomb threat via email. The email received by the Mumbai Mayor warned of bomb attacks targeting her official vehicle and office cabin, officials said.
